The South Korean car manufacturer has released the first images of the new generation of Hyundai i30, which just had its debut at the 2011 Frankfurt Motor Show (September 15 to 25). After the huge audience of the event, the C-segment hatchback will arrive in car dealerships in early 2012. The popular Hyundai i30 hatchback it’s been developed to attract younger buyers.
The next generation of the Hyundai i30 has a hexagonal-shaped grille, with a new side-line, and it’s a strong characteristic to achieve new customers in the C-segment. Allan Rushforth, Hyundai Motor Europe chief operating officer, said: “We expect to see the new generation i30 to appeal young, progressive buyers, who want a car that not only performs well but shows a great design too”.
The South Korean car maker affirms that the 2012 Hyundai i30 will be go against the Opel Astra, Volkswagen Golf and Ford Focus in Europe, but the profits reports of 2010 demonstrate that VW compete on a new rank, with 500.000 units of the Golf sold on Europe, while the Asian car manufacturer was able to sell 115.000 of Hyundai i30 model this past year.
